3 > The current ebuild is orinoco-0.15_rc2-r2.ebuild, and the logical name
4 > for a CVS snapshot would, as I see it, be
5 > orinoco-0.15_rc2_pre20050516.ebuild, but mixing _rcX and _preY is not
6 > allowed by portage.
7
8 in any case it should be _pY as your snapshot is newer than the current
9 version. _p stands for patch level, _pre for prerelease. In case of cvs
10 ebuilds patch levels are more appropriate as the new version is often not
11 known.
